Sail Date: Mar 2018
Cabin: Family Oceanview Picture Window

Ship was undergoing major construction as we cruised on this 15 day adventure. About 1/4 of ship was inaccessible, some specialty restaurants were closed, people complained about chemical fumes through out ship and in their cabins, work taking place at all hours, and construction particles flying in air we breathed. Many people suffered respiratory issues. My husband, sister and cousin began coughing during this so-called vacation.

We definitely did not get what we paid for on this cruise due to the construction taking place right smack in the middle of everything. Again, because some restaurants were closed dining options were limited and always very crowded, this is especially not good on a long 15 day cruise.

In my opinion, minor construction (better word "repairs") are acceptable and understandable, but, where NCL crossed the line is when it affected passengers health. This is NOT what I paid lots of money for.
